Dr. Tina Marie Thomas

Dr. Tina Thomas holds a Ph.D. in biopsychology. She is alsoa registered nurse, a board-certified social worker and a certifiedGestalt therapist. Formerly the clinical director of Tulane University'sCancer Counseling Center, she currently has a private practice.Tina has a reputation among friends and colleagues as a "professionalfairy godmother" who delights in empowering others to createtheir dreams come true. Dr. Thomas now brings her dynamic-yet-gentlemethod of empowerment to the masses by publishing the second editionof A Gentle Path - A Guide to Peace, Passion, and Power.

Her personal dreams come true include her retreat style bed-and-breakfast, Abita Springs Be & Be in Louisiana, and a "dream team"consisting of professionals and successful lay persons who assist others in making dreams a reality. (No dream is too small.) Speaking of dreams come true, she currently lives in Durham and is doing reasearch on personality at Duke University. Dr. Thomas has dedicated her life to researching the biological nature of personality, particularly as it relates to the Nine Point Personality System (NPS) a.k.a. Enneagram. Dr.Thomas is a professional speaker and offers workshops based on her book and current research.
